I thought Payback was more fun. Liked having a story campaign and still the freedom to explore and take random races. Also the cops in this game are way too sticky. And they seem to immediately chase you after every race and take forever to lose. Looks nice though and good customization but requires grinding for money.

Opinions are subjective, but Heat kept my attention much more than Unbound. Heat had a more fun day/night mechanic and Unbound feels really grindy (doing multiple of the same races over and over to progress). The downside of Heat on console was it never got a 60fps patch and it feels like it ends abruptly. But I still had more fun playing it and customizing cars in it than Unbound. Again, completely subjective.
